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(2031)

Unified Diff: Source/platform/exported/WebScrollbarThemeGeometryNative.h

Issue 1213003004: Fix virtual/override/final usage in Source/platform/. (Closed) Base URL: svn://svn.chromium.org/blink/trunk
Patch Set: Created 5 years, 5 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
« no previous file with comments | « Source/platform/exported/WebScrollbarThemeClientImpl.h ('k') | Source/platform/exported/WebURLRequest.cpp » ('j') | no next file with comments »
Expand Comments ('e') | Collapse Comments ('c') | Show Comments Hide Comments ('s')
Index: Source/platform/exported/WebScrollbarThemeGeometryNative.h
diff --git a/Source/platform/exported/WebScrollbarThemeGeometryNative.h b/Source/platform/exported/WebScrollbarThemeGeometryNative.h
index b80f7fddd13cc6e2a84792e5abe5c722e21e254c..0030f8c9973cf357708c0fbbb39678587a107014 100644
--- a/Source/platform/exported/WebScrollbarThemeGeometryNative.h
+++ b/Source/platform/exported/WebScrollbarThemeGeometryNative.h
@@ -41,23 +41,23 @@ public:
static PassOwnPtr<WebScrollbarThemeGeometryNative> create(ScrollbarTheme*);
// WebScrollbarThemeGeometry overrides
- virtual WebScrollbarThemeGeometryNative* clone() const override;
- virtual int thumbPosition(WebScrollbar*) override;
- virtual int thumbLength(WebScrollbar*) override;
- virtual int trackPosition(WebScrollbar*) override;
- virtual int trackLength(WebScrollbar*) override;
- virtual bool hasButtons(WebScrollbar*) override;
- virtual bool hasThumb(WebScrollbar*) override;
- virtual WebRect trackRect(WebScrollbar*) override;
- virtual WebRect thumbRect(WebScrollbar*) override;
- virtual int minimumThumbLength(WebScrollbar*) override;
- virtual int scrollbarThickness(WebScrollbar*) override;
- virtual WebRect backButtonStartRect(WebScrollbar*) override;
- virtual WebRect backButtonEndRect(WebScrollbar*) override;
- virtual WebRect forwardButtonStartRect(WebScrollbar*) override;
- virtual WebRect forwardButtonEndRect(WebScrollbar*) override;
- virtual WebRect constrainTrackRectToTrackPieces(WebScrollbar*, const WebRect&) override;
- virtual void splitTrack(WebScrollbar*, const WebRect& track, WebRect& startTrack, WebRect& thumb, WebRect& endTrack) override;
+ WebScrollbarThemeGeometryNative* clone() const override;
+ int thumbPosition(WebScrollbar*) override;
+ int thumbLength(WebScrollbar*) override;
+ int trackPosition(WebScrollbar*) override;
+ int trackLength(WebScrollbar*) override;
+ bool hasButtons(WebScrollbar*) override;
+ bool hasThumb(WebScrollbar*) override;
+ WebRect trackRect(WebScrollbar*) override;
+ WebRect thumbRect(WebScrollbar*) override;
+ int minimumThumbLength(WebScrollbar*) override;
+ int scrollbarThickness(WebScrollbar*) override;
+ WebRect backButtonStartRect(WebScrollbar*) override;
+ WebRect backButtonEndRect(WebScrollbar*) override;
+ WebRect forwardButtonStartRect(WebScrollbar*) override;
+ WebRect forwardButtonEndRect(WebScrollbar*) override;
+ WebRect constrainTrackRectToTrackPieces(WebScrollbar*, const WebRect&) override;
+ void splitTrack(WebScrollbar*, const WebRect& track, WebRect& startTrack, WebRect& thumb, WebRect& endTrack) override;
private:
explicit WebScrollbarThemeGeometryNative(ScrollbarTheme*);
« no previous file with comments | « Source/platform/exported/WebScrollbarThemeClientImpl.h ('k') | Source/platform/exported/WebURLRequest.cpp » ('j') | no next file with comments »

Powered by Google App Engine
This is Rietveld 408576698